The Salvation Army is one of Australia’s largest providers of alcohol and other drug services. We offer a range of services including Harm Reduction and Primary Health Services as well as a range of treatment types (including residential treatment centres, community-based support programs, counselling and withdrawal management services). We work to a modern, evidence based and holistic Model of Care which can be viewed here: .
The Bridge Program provides a holistic stepped care approach to treatment and offers clients choice of residential rehabilitation, day programs and outreach services.
